The SPY 200-day moving average (MA) is a commonly used technical indicator that helps identify the long-term trend of the S&P 500 Index. It is calculated by taking the sum of the closing prices of the index over the past 200 trading days and dividing it by 200. Let’s assume over the last 5 days, Apple shares closed at 100, 90, 95, 105, and 100. So, the 5-period MA is [100 + 90 + 95+ 105 +100] / 5 = 98. And when you “string” together these 5-period MA values together, you get a smooth line on your chart. Notice how the 200-day moving average (black line) acts as a magnet. In 2018, after stocks broke down in the fourth quarter, they stalled at the 200-day moving average multiple times before rolling to new lows.
